All you have to do is:
- Upload photo/graphic for front of card
- Type in the inside text. The font can even be in your own handwriting.
- Choose recipient(s). Click SEND.
The company called Send Out Cards prints, stuffs, stamps and sends out your card. No licking envelopes, finding a stamp or buying ugly greeting cards at the store.
And a few days later, your recipient gets a real card in the mail. No more stupid spyware infected e-cards! YEAH!
The cost is 1/3 the cost of a greeting card at the store, starting at $0.31 for one card (meaning you don’t have to buy in bulk. cards are professionally printed and sent one at a time)
